What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
- Execute the entire model development lifecycle, from prototype to delivery
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to share information and diverse ideas
- Ensure timely and well-managed deliverables
- Implement innovative approaches to solve real-world challenges
- Manage and develop a high-performing team of Applied Scientists and Research Engineers
What is Required (Qualifications):
- PhD in a relevant discipline or Master’s with comparable experience
- 8+ years of hands-on experience building information retrieval/NLP systems for commercial applications
- Prior management experience in coaching and developing teams
- Experience writing production code and delivering well-managed software
- Expertise in Python development, MLOps, and cloud infrastructure (AWS and Azure)
How to Stand Out (Preferred Qualifications):
- Experience innovating state-of-the-art research to address real-world problems
- Experience designing solutions with large language models
- Relevant publications in top-tier conferences (ACL, EMNLP, etc.)
- Advanced proficiency in Python, Java, or Scala
